The hotel is just off the road in Tamel yet surprisingly you don't hear the traffic at all. ||Although parts of the city of Kathmandu were destroyed during the 2015 earthquake, there are still plenty of places to see as most of the sites have been rebuilt. Seek out the ancient Hindu temples, such as Pashupatinath with its gold-topped roof and funeral pyres, (yes, they actually cremate bodies in public-if you are of a sensitive nature this may not be for you). There are also Buddhist stupas, their chanting and instruments were mesmerising, bringing me to tears. Visit one of the three UNESCO-designated royal complexes - known as Durbar Squares - to learn more about the culture of the Newaris, the historic inhabitants of Kathmandu Valley. ||If I haven't convinced you to go by the above, go anyway - if I was only allowed to visit one place in the world, it would be Kathmandu, a treasure.||Thank you Divine Divine,...
